Day 3:- Mahabalipuram To Pondicherry (130 Km / 03 Hrs)
Morning after breakfast check out Hotel, later depart for Mahabalipuram (Mamallapuram) local sightseeing - built in 7th century, earlier called Mahabalipuram, this ancient Pallava Fort, is today the sight of several antique sculptural marvels. In this ancient seaside town, shrines and huge sculptures cut-out of rocks more than 1200 years back during the reign of Pallava Kings in the region can be seen. At the mouth of the river Palar, on large granite hail about 1 km in length from north to south is the site of many monuments, like The Descent of Ganges also known as Arjuna’s Penance, this open air sculpture showing the descent of the holy River, Krishna Mandap, The Rathas and the Shore temple dedicated to Lord Shiva. Noon separt to Pondicherry, same day arrival. Night halt at Pondicherry.

Day 7:- Trichy To Madurai (150 Km / 04 Hrs)
Morning after breakfast depart to Madurai same day arrival, check in Hotel, later leave to city tour. Madurai’s history goes back to six centuries before Christ. The Pandyan rulers made this their capital until the 14th century and the city flowered with the genius of its writers, builders, poets and academics. Then the Nayaks ruled Madurai from the middle of the 16th Century to 1743. The ten tall Gopurams of the Meenakshi Temple were raised during their dynasty, visiting - Sri Meenakshi Sundereswarar and Palani temples, King Tirumala’s Palace, Vandiyur Mariamman Tank and Gandhi museum. Night halt at Madurai.
